[0001] This utility model belongs to the field of quartz tube and rod processing technology, specifically referring to a quartz tube and rod milling machine. Background Technology

[0002] Quartz tubes and rods, in their original forming processes (such as melt drawing and blow forming), cannot meet the stringent requirements of downstream applications for dimensional accuracy, surface quality, and structural morphology. Milling is a key process for achieving these performance indicators. Milling of quartz tubes and rods is a crucial link connecting "basic forming" and "end-user application." Its core function is to compensate for inherent defects through precision machining, meet high requirements for dimensional accuracy, surface quality, and structural morphology, and ultimately adapt to the stringent standards of "high precision, high cleanliness, and high stability" for quartz materials in fields such as semiconductors, photovoltaics, and optics.

[0003] The existing technology for milling quartz tubes involves clamping the quartz tubes at the two clamping ends of a milling lathe. Since the span of the quartz tubes is relatively large, due to the brittleness of the quartz tubes, long-span quartz tubes are prone to stress concentration at the milling position during milling, which can lead to brittle fracture and affect the milling production of quartz tubes. [0005] The technical solution adopted by this utility model is as follows: A quartz tube rod milling machine is proposed, comprising a first rotating clamping part at one end of the surface and a second rotating clamping part at the other end. A mounting plate is fixedly connected to one side of the surface of the milling machine, and a slide rail is fixedly connected to the top of the mounting plate near the side of the milling machine. A plurality of support rings are provided on the slide rail, and the center of the support rings is located on the axis of rotation of the two rotating clamping parts. The support clamping part includes an adjusting ring rotatably connected to the side of the support ring near the second rotating clamping part. A plurality of clamping rods are provided on the side of the support ring where the adjusting ring is located. The other end of the clamping rods connected to the support ring passes through the adjusting ring. Each clamping rod has a clamping roller at one end in the inner ring area of ​​the support ring. A support area is formed between the clamping rollers, and the axis of rotation of the clamping rollers is parallel to the axis of rotation of the rotating clamping part. The adjusting ring rotates to adjust the clamping range of the support area between the clamping rollers.

[0006] Furthermore, the side wall of the adjusting ring is provided with several mounting slots, and a clamping rod is inserted into each mounting slot. A toggle ring is provided inside each mounting slot, and the toggle ring is sleeved on the clamping rod. The outer sides of the toggle ring are rotatably connected to the inner sides of the mounting slot, respectively.

[0007] Furthermore, a drive mechanism is provided at the bottom of the milling machine, which is used to adjust the second rotating clamping part to move closer to or further away from the first rotating clamping part. A collection slot is provided on the surface of the milling machine, and a milling bracket is provided on the side of the milling machine surface away from the mounting plate.

[0008] Furthermore, a positioning mechanism is provided between the adjusting ring and the supporting collar. The positioning mechanism includes a first connecting block rotatably connected to the side of the supporting collar where the adjusting ring is located, and a second connecting block rotatably connected to the outer wall of the adjusting ring near the supporting collar.

[0009] Furthermore, the first connecting block and the second connecting block are connected by a screw, one end of the screw is rotatably connected to the second connecting block, and the other end of the screw is threadedly connected to the first connecting block. Beneficial effects

[0010] The support area, consisting of a movable support collar and adjusting ring on the slide rail, and clamping rollers on the clamping rod, moves along the quartz tube to be turned and milled, providing additional support points for the area being turned and milled, ensuring stable rotation of the quartz tube during turning. This prevents the quartz tube from fracturing at or near the turning point due to its brittleness, especially if it spans a large distance on the milling machine. Attached Figure Description

[0016] like Figures 1-3 As shown in the figure, this utility model embodiment provides a milling machine, particularly a quartz tube rod milling machine, including a milling machine 1, a support clamping part 2, a first rotary clamping part 3, a second rotary clamping part 4, a mounting plate 5, a slide rail 6, a support collar 7, and a support area 8. The milling machine 1 has a fixed first rotary clamping part 3 and a movable second rotary clamping part 4 at both ends of its surface. The first rotary clamping part 3 is used to clamp and fix one end of the quartz tube rod, clamping and providing rotational driving force for the turning of the quartz tube rod. A mounting plate 5 is fixedly connected to one side of the upper end of the milling machine 1. A slide rail 6 is fixedly connected to the downward-curved top end of the mounting plate 5. Several support collars 7 that can slide along the slide rail 6 are provided. An adjusting ring 201 is rotatably connected to one side of the support collar 7. Several evenly distributed mounting slots 9 are formed on the outer wall of the adjusting ring 201. On the side of the support collar 7 connected to the adjusting ring 201... Figure 3 As shown, three clamping rods 202 are rotatably connected, with one end of each clamping rod 202 rotatably connected to the support collar 7. The second rotating clamping part 4 is driven by a drive mechanism 11 at the bottom of the milling machine 1, as shown in the diagram. Figure 2 As shown, it includes two guide rods, which are driven by a lead screw in the middle.

[0017] To facilitate adjusting the distance between the free ends of the clamping rods 202 by rotating the adjusting ring 201, the other end of each clamping rod 202 connected to the support collar 7 is equipped with a clamping roller 203, which passes through the interior of the mounting slot 9 and is located inside the inner ring of the adjusting ring 201, forming a support area 8. A toggle collar 10 is provided inside each mounting slot 9. Figure 3As shown, three clamping rods 202 are provided on the support collar 7. Only one actuating collar 10 is installed inside one mounting slot 9, and only one clamping rod 202 is inserted inside the actuating collar 10. The clamping rod 202 is inside the actuating collar 10. As the adjusting ring 201 rotates, the actuating collar 10 causes the free end of the clamping rod 202 to deflect, allowing the clamping rollers 203 to move closer or further apart, thus adjusting the size of the support area 8 to accommodate quartz tubes of various diameters. A positioning mechanism 14 is provided between the adjusting ring 201 and the support collar 7. The positioning mechanism 14 positions the rotation between the adjusting ring 201 and the support collar 7, ensuring the fixed size of the support area 8 and the fit of the quartz tube diameter.

[0018] The positioning mechanism 14 includes a first connecting block 1401 rotatably connected to a protruding position on the outer edge of the adjusting ring 201 near the support collar 7, and a second connecting block 1402 rotatably connected to the support collar 7. The two connecting blocks are connected by a screw 1403, one end of which is rotatably connected to the second connecting block 1402, and the other end of which is threadedly connected to the first connecting block 1401. The distance between the two connecting blocks is adjusted by rotating the screw 1403, thereby causing the adjusting ring 201 to rotate and be positioned.

[0019] The quartz tube is passed through the round hole in the middle of the support collar 7. The size of the support area 8 is adjusted by the positioning mechanism 14 to clamp the quartz tube. The rotation axis of the clamping roller 203 is parallel to the rotation axis of the quartz tube. The support clamping part 2 is adjusted to be near the turning position of the quartz tube to support the turning position of the quartz tube. A milling bracket 13 is set on the side of the surface of the milling machine 1 away from the mounting plate 5 to facilitate the support and movement of the milling cutter head. The chips cut off can be collected and discharged through the collection slot 12 opened on the surface of the milling machine 1.

[0020] In summary, the quartz tube and rod milling machine described in this utility model has the following advantages: The support area 8, consisting of a movable support collar 7 on the slide rail 6, an adjusting rotating ring 201, and clamping rollers 203 on the clamping rod 202, moves along the quartz tube to be turned and milled, providing additional support points for the area of ​​the quartz tube to be turned and milled, ensuring the stability of the rotation of the quartz tube during turning. This prevents the quartz tube from spanning a large distance on the milling machine 1, which could cause it to fracture at or near the turning point due to its brittleness.
